History & Origin

Blessings comes from the word blessings — 'gifts of grace, favor, and good fortune' (from Old English bletsian, 'to consecrate, to bless'). A bright, devout virtue-name, especially loved in African Christian families. A faith-filled word-name (the singular Blessing is also common).

In the U.S. and Africa it appears in devout families. Rare, blessings-and-gifts-of-grace at the root, and devout.

Did you know? Blessings means 'gifts of grace, favor, and good fortune' (from Old English bletsian, 'to bless, to consecrate') — a bright, devout virtue-name (said 'BLESS-ingz').
